Mastering Hyperventilation: A Lifesaving Skill for Tactical Combat Casualty Care

When it comes to lifesaving skills in Tactical Combat Casualty Care (TCCC), understanding the nuanced dynamics of airway management is absolutely vital. Among the myriad skills needed, knowing how and when to hyperventilate a casualty can literally mean the difference between life and death. So, how often should a casualty be hyperventilated in cases of impending herniation? The answer is one breath every three seconds. Yep, that’s 20 breaths per minute—enough to provide effective support without overdoing it.

What Is Hyperventilation and Why Does It Matter?

You might be asking yourself, "Why should I even care about hyperventilation?" Well, let me explain. Hyperventilation plays a crucial role in managing conditions like traumatic brain injuries, particularly when there's a risk of increased intracranial pressure. Think of it this way: your brain has some very limited real estate, and when pressure builds up inside your skull, it can lead to serious complications, including herniation.

Picture this: the brain’s surrounded by fluid and encased in a hard skull. Now, if a significant injury occurs, that fluid can start pressing down on brain tissue. If left unchecked, serious issues can develop as the brain struggles for space. By hyperventilating the casualty—reducing their carbon dioxide levels—you can trigger vasoconstriction of blood vessels in the brain. The result? A decrease in intracranial pressure—potentially saving a life.

The Mechanics of Hyperventilation

So, why the recommendation of one breath every three seconds specifically? This rate strikes just the right balance between providing adequate oxygenation while not inciting extensive respiratory alkalosis; that’s when you have too little carbon dioxide in your bloodstream due to breathing too rapidly. If you think about it like a seesaw, you want to keep both sides balanced: you need to reduce pressure without sending the casualty into respiratory distress.

We want to avoid the pitfalls of excessive hyperventilation. You might think that more is better, right? Wrong. If a casualty is hyperventilated too rapidly, it can lead to complications that could make their condition worse.
